When to Call in a Professional for Window Hinge Repairs Window hinges are crucial for energy efficiency and home safety They can prevent window damage by accident and allow for the ease of opening A good way to maintain your window hinges is to keep them clean and lubricated This will extend their lifespan and improve their performance upvc door hinge repairs near me of any uPVC window or aluminium windows are vital They can become damaged or worn out over time Damage If your hinges on your windows begin to display signs of being damaged or worn it can affect the performance of your windows While you may be able to fix certain issues on your own for instance an unsteady hinge or a squeak others require the services of an expert to resolve Here are a few common indicators that you need to call in a professional It is difficult to open and close the door If youre having difficulty opening or closing your uPVC window it could be a sign that the hinges require lubrication If the issue continues it could be an indication of more severe damage that requires the help of an expert Squeaking Hinges A noisy window hinge is an indication that it is in need of to be lubricated You can lubricate your windows by applying silicone spray or white lithium grease to the moving parts This will decrease friction and eliminate the squeak Hinges that are misaligned The hinges that are not aligned correctly on uPVC or casement frames could cause the window frame to stick preventing it from closing This issue can occur as the frame settles over time or because of improper installation If you observe that your window is not aligned you can try loosening the screws on both hinges and repositioning them so that they align with the frame Once youve repositioned the hinges tighten the screws and then test the window to determine if it stays in place Gaps in the Frame If the hinges are damaged you could see gaps in the corners of your uPVC window frame These gaps could lead to water damage and air leaks and therefore it is crucial to repair them when you detect them Ultimately the hinges determine how well your doors and windows function It is essential to get in touch with a professional hinge repairman immediately when you encounter any of these issues You can keep your doors and windows in top condition for many years by addressing these issues quickly and efficiently Warped Sash It can be difficult to open or close the sash when the hinges arent tight enough The screws can be tightened to correct this issue A sash that has been damaged might require more extensive repairs or replacement This kind of damage is usually caused by excessive exposure to sunlight and it can cause the sashs weights and pulleys to deteriorate over time These issues are also common to older windows since the wood can expand and shrink when humidity levels change It is easy to spot warping by observing gaps around the frame You can also look for twisted frames or areas that are sagging If you find any of these signs it is recommended to seek professional assistance as soon as possible You should conduct regular inspections of your sash window to spot potential issues before they become worse Regular cleaning and lubrication will also keep your sash window in good working in good working order When you inspect the sash check for signs of loose tracks or hinges In the event of loose track bolts or hinges it can cause a sash become stuck Check the weatherstripping and see whether any components need to be replaced Weatherstripping older than a few years old can get damaged and should be replaced to improve insulation and reduce drafts If you cant open or close your sash windows it is an indication of damage This issue could be caused by a range of reasons including dirt buildup corrosion broken cords or a twisted window sash Although most of these issues can be fixed by an amateur however it is essential to consult a professional in order to avoid more costly or extensive repairs in the future A faulty sash can also make it more difficult to escape from your home in the event of an accident and poses a serious safety concern Jamming If hinges on windows are damaged or not properly maintained they may not be able to provide a strong seal to prevent drafts This can result in increased energy bills and decreased comfort at home You can replace the hinges that are damaged or have them repaired by professionals to fix the issue It is essential to determine the root of the issue before it gets worse Theyre often omitted however theyre more clever than people believe They have a complex job they close AND seal your window at once Unfortunately they are rarely oiled and can fail after a while The result is that your windows jam you feel a draft and the sash begins to slide or shift If your window is draughty There could be a myriad of reasons for it however one of possibilities is an unsound hinge To check if this is the case take off the covers from the stay arm and lower corner bearings located on the hinge side of the frame you may require a screwdriver to do this The screws for adjusting will be exposed Turn the screws clockwise to raise the window casement and counterclockwise to lower it Fig 1 You may need to make further lateral adjustments to make sure that the frame and the casement are aligned Another reason for a draught could be that the space around the window is too large it could be because the hinges on your window are worn out or damaged The best way to avoid this is to keep the hinges lubricated and regularly assessed for wear and damage Additionally it is essential to regularly inspect the hinges for any signs of corrosion or rust Metals like steel and iron that are exposed to oxygen as well as water and wind through snow rain and wind can begin to get corroded This could cause a thin layer of oxide to form on your window hinges which can block your windows movement and make it difficult to operate Loose Hinges Window hinges play a critical part in the overall operation of your windows If left unattended they could wear out too quickly and cause issues when it comes to opening and closing the window sash The best way to avoid these problems is routine maintenance Keeping the hinges clean and welllubricated will extend their lifespan Depending on the condition and condition of the window hinges it might be necessary to replace them entirely Window Hinges Too Loose A common cause of loose hinges for windows is due to an incorrect installation It could be caused by a misalignment of hinges using improper tools or leaving them loose This could cause the window sash to drop or slide when it is opened and can pose security risk In order to avoid this problem it is crucial to follow the manufacturers instructions carefully when installing window hinges The screws can also be loosened which could be the reason why the window hinges are loose This can be easily fixed by replacing the screw with a fresh one that is the same length and head size or by drilling out the old screw hole and filling it with wood glue Let the glue dry before attaching the hinges If the hinges are put in place incorrectly they could cause the sash to become loose or even break In this case the hinges must be removed and replaced with a new one that is aligned with the mounting holes of the window frame The screws should be tightened to ensure the security of the hinges Window hinge repair is a straightforward costeffective way to ensure your windows are in good shape It is crucial to spot any problems early and seek assistance from a professional if needed By taking care of the hinges on your windows you can ensure that your windows are functional secure and aesthetically appealing for many years to come
